From Personal Practice to Sharing Wisdom

Picture
You know the deep, transformative personal benefits of the 8-week Mindfulness Based Living Course that you found. 
You’ve experienced and embraced the shift in your wellbeing, your focus, and your heart.
But how often have you wished you could share that "treasure" with a struggling friend, a stressed colleague, or a curious family member?

The Mindfully Sharing Treasure Course (MSTC) is a brand-new, 6-week course designed to bridge the gap between practicing mindfulness and sharing mindfulness so that the benefits can spread throughout the world.

​We won't just teach you to be a guide; we will teach you how to weave mindfulness into the skills and hobbies you already possess — whether that’s basket weaving, crocheting, dancing, gardening, painting, woodworking, hiking, or whatever your pursuit is.

6 Weeks to Confidence and Clarity

The Mindfully Sharing Treasure Course curriculum is built on "Four Pillars of Mindful Sharing," ensuring you can offer mindfulness to others with integrity, safety, and joy.
​
  • Weeks 1 & 2: Finding Your Mindful Voice. Learn the art of being in the moment while sharing simple mindfulness practices in an inviting way.
  • Weeks 3 & 4: The Art of the "Weave." Discover how to integrate sensory anchors into your specific hobby, pastime or craft.
  • Week 5: Inspiring Others. Learn how to introduce mindfulness to "beginners" and skeptics using your own story and expert resources.
  • Week 6: The Courage to Share. Cultivate beneficial, ethical boundaries and the "graceful pivot" required to keep your mindfulness sharing safe and supportive.
